Marketers bank on quick response codes to crack mobile marketing
Agencies |  London |  09 Feb 2008

Mobile marketing seems to be on the radar of solution developers. The segment is increasingly witnessed innovative and unique concept being deployed to leverage on the potential. And coming with the trends another new concept has emerged with the implementation of quick response (QR) codes in mobile marketing.

 

The QR codes are two-dimensional barcodes that form a bridge between printed material and the mobile internet. On a handset with a QR code reader they have prove to be a short cut to the internet sites. When a user takes a photo of a QR code with a camera phone, the user will be guided to branded content linked specifically to that code.

 

Analysts however caution that the concept banks on the fact that the user has to download the QR reader and this they feel may prove to be a deterrent as not many mobile subscribers prefer to opt for such a download.

 

Some brands in UK have started trials of this concept while Japan has already witnessed its commercial use.
